BSMN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

12 of the 4,888 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co BulletShares 2023 Municipal Bond ETF (BSMN)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$4.77M — up 51% from $3.15M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 8 funds opened new BSMN posit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 2 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jane Street, opening a new position worth an estimated $2.21M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, exiting entirely with an estimated $995K sold.
